Carrot Cake Zucchini Muffins

Moist and flavorful muffins packed with wholesome ingredients like carrots and zucchini, perfect for breakfast or a snack.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up grated zucchini
  • 1 cup grated carrots
  • 1/2 cup chopped nuts (optional)
  • 1/2 cup raisins (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together the brown sugar, granulated sugar, oil, eggs,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  4. Stir in the grated zucchini and carrots.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  6. Fold in the nuts and raisins if using.
  7. Divide the batter evenly among the prepared muffin cups.
  8.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  9. Allow to cool in the muffin tin for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

For added sweetness, dust cooled muffins with powdered sugar. Grate zucchini and carrots finely for best results.
